We currently don’t have specific plans for making an IntelliJ plugin, but we’re always evaluating supporting new editors. This is why we recently chose to create a plugin for Atom, in addition to the Sublime Text one we started out with.
While we can’t prioritise making an IntelliJ plugin right now, we have at least opened up the Fuse plugin API! Here’s a blog post, and the API description.
If someone (you?) wants to have a go at making an IntelliJ plugin, we’de be happy to answer any questions you might have.
